pub struct Cross { /* private fields */ }
Expand description
Searches for two timeseries lines of type ValueType
cross each other.
If value
crossed base
upwards, then returns Action::BUY_ALL
If value
crossed base
downwards, then returns Action::SELL_ALL
Else (if series did not cross each other) returns Action::None
§Parameters
Has no parameters
§Input type
Input type is (value
: ValueType
, base
: ValueType
)
§Output type
Output type is Action
§Examples
use yata::prelude::*;
use yata::methods::Cross;
let mut cross = Cross::default();
let t1 = vec![0.0, 1.0, 2.0, 3.0, 4.0, 5.0];
let t2 = vec![5.0, 3.0, 1.8, 2.9, 4.1, 5.6];
let r = vec![ 0, 0, 1, 0, -1, 0 ];
(0..t1.len()).for_each(|i| {
let value = t1[i];
let base = t2[i];
let cross_value = cross.next(&(value, base)).analog();
assert_eq!(cross_value, r[i]);
});
§Performance
O(1)
